Earning vocal support from Martin Scorsese, David Lynch, Jean-Luc Godard, Quentin Tarantino, Claire Denis, John Carpenter, Leos Carax, Adèle Haenel, and more, the La Clef Revival Collective has invigorated Paris' cinephile culture since 2019. Amnesiascope is proud to partner with them for a U.S. screening of Lina Soualem's Bye Bye Tiberias.
In her early twenties, Hiam Abbass (Succession, Blade Runner 2049) left Palestine to follow her dream of becoming an actress in Europe, leaving behind her mother, grandmother, and seven sisters. 30 years later, she and her filmmaker daughter Lina return to the village and question these bold choices—her chosen exile and the way the women in their family influenced both their lives. Braiding together old and new family records with pre-1948 archival material, including poetry and personal narrative, Soualem tells a story of four generations of women working hard to mend the seams of multiple separations, forced and chosen.
